The Williams Syndrome Foundation was formed in 1980 and is run by parents for parents of children with this rare condition which causes heart and kidney problems and learning difficulties. It desperately needs funds to finance its ambitious research and family support programmes which include national conventions and regional meetings.

I am raising money and awareness for the Williams syndrome foundation UK. It is a foundation close to my heart since my 15 week old son was recently diagnosed with the condition. Associated with Williams syndrome is a congenital heart condition. Dylan suffers with severe branch pulmonary artery stenosis, small blood vessels throughout his body, hypertension and left and right ventricular hypertrophy. Due to the severity of his heart defect unfortunately it is not possible to operate or offer any medical assistance to better his situation.  

Therefore we are raising money to help the famalies of children suffering with WS to offer them the care and support they need.

Williams syndrome is so rare that only 1/18000 people are diagnosed with this syndrome, so raising awareness is a key part of the charities work.
